You can stack sheet on top of each other, but make sure to line the tops of each tray so that they don't stick to the bottom of the one stacked on top. Cherries and Kidney Disease. Cherries can be included in the diet for all stages of kidney disease. Cherries contain only trace amounts of sodium and are low in phosphorus. Sweet cherries are high in potassium (>200 mg in 3.5 ounces, which is almost one-half cup), while sour cherries are considered a low potassium food (<200 mg in 3.5 ounces). Michigan grows 70% of the United States’ supply of tart cherries, ranking first in production. Michigan is the leading producer in the world for Montmorency tart cherries, known as “America’s Superfruit”. Michigan produced 201 million pounds of tart cherries in 2018, valued at $280.1 million. Chéries-Chéris ( Festival du Film Lesbien, Gay, Bi, Trans & ++++ de Paris) is an annual international LGBT film festival held in Paris in October or November. Original titled "Festival of Gays and Lesbians of Paris", it was founded in 1994 by Yann Beauvais, Philip Brooks, Élisabeth Lebovici, and Nathalie Magnan.Cherry Nutrition. Cook for approximately 5 minutes, stirring intermittently, until the cherries release their fluids and the sugar dissolves.Candied cherries and maraschino cherries are not the same. While candied cherries are prepared by boiling fresh or frozen fruit in sugar syrup, maraschino cherries involve soaking bing/royal annes into a brine solution mixed with HFCS and red dye before being packed in jars filled with more liquid.
